About Mercedes

Psychologist, MAPS

Mercedes works with adults – individuals and couples – and has an abiding interest in helping people make more meaningful connections in their relationships. She has gained specialist training in couples counselling from Relationships Australia. Mercedes is well-versed in the benefits of mindfulness and meditation. Mercedes works with:

  • Couples / Relationships
  • Mindfulness
  • Anxiety, Depression, Stress
  • Pain and Disability
  • Eating Disorders
  • Bipolar Disorder
  • Sexual Abuse
  • Trauma
  • Addictions

Mercedes has for many years been interested in how the brain responds under stress, and how we can help ourselves to move in the direction of wellbeing. She has worked with anxiety, depression, stress, pain and disability, as well as addictions, schizophrenia, bipolar disorder, eating disorders, trauma, sexual abuse and personality disorders.

Qualifications

  • BA Psychology
  • PG Diploma (Psychology) Macquarie University
  • Graduate Diploma In Psychological Practice (COPP)
  • MAPS (Member, Australian Psychological Society)
  • Registered Psychologist AHPRA
  • Medicare Registered
